This is what you can expect:Public risk managers are an influential group with tremendous purchasing power. They provide
influential evaluations to senior managers that impact how their organizations handle risk—high-speed
police pursuits, violence in schools, natural disasters, indoor air quality, power outages and much more.
The overwhelming majority of public risk managers purchase a variety of products and services, including
computer hardware and software, education and training resources, insurance and consultant services.
Their recommendations have broad financial implications. In making evaluations, they rely on cutting-
edge articles in Public Risk magazine. Readers of Public Risk account for billions of dollars in annual
spending power. Public Risk provides practical information that can be applied on the job. Public Risk
is the only magazine exclusively that targets risk management practitioners in the public sector.
